## Support

Configlet watches `app.yaml` and applies changes without a restart. Most keys hot-reload within two seconds; connection-pool sizes and TLS settings still require a full restart, which is logged as a warning rather than silently ignored. Reviewers should check that new config keys declare a reload strategy in `reload_map.go`, since unregistered keys fall back to restart-only behavior. If reload behavior looks wrong in a diff, or you hit a case the docs don't cover, reach the Configlet maintainers here.

escalation mailbox, kaweg-kahif: druwyn.sordor@nelvroworks.corp

First-day checklist — locker assignment (reception staff, Holloway Mill site): When a new starter arrives, confirm their name against the day's induction list, then assign the next free locker in the ground-floor changing rooms using the wall chart behind the desk. Record the locker number on the induction form and remind the starter that lockers must be emptied each Friday. Walk them to the changing-room corridor yourself; the door is keypad-controlled, and the current entry code is given below.

staff pass of baweg-bawep = bdg-AIU-1

## Tuning

The receipt mailer (Almsgate) batches donation receipts and sends through the Thornquay relay. On-call: if the queue backs up, resist the urge to crank batch size — the relay rate-limits per connection, and bigger batches just mean bigger retries. Scale worker count first, then shorten the flush interval. Dedupe window must stay longer than the retry horizon or donors get duplicate receipts, which generates tickets. All knobs live in one place and are read at worker start. Current production values follow.

tuning table, kajop-yafof:
QUOTAS = {
    "wenath": 10,
    "ulaael": 5,
}

Severity: High. The Brindleway internal API gateway keys its rate buckets on the raw `X-Caller-Service` header, but matching is case-sensitive while routing is not. A caller rotating header casing gets a fresh bucket each time, effectively unbounded throughput to internal services. Reproduced in the Quillmark staging cluster; production exposure unconfirmed. Mitigation: normalize headers before bucketing. For log correlation during your review, use the trace token below.

trace token, bagag-kawep: htk6_d2d45a